About the Book - Hallmark Strengths

  • Data-based applications and examples introduce and illustrate new ideas, helping students better understand definitions, generalizations, and theoretical concepts. All examples have three components: "Problem,” "Solution,” and "Look Back" (or "Look Ahead"). This step-by-step process provides students with a defined structure by which to approach problems and enhances their problem-solving skills. The "Look Back/Look Ahead" feature often gives helpful hints for solving the problem and/or provides a further reflection or insight into the concept or procedure that is covered.
  • "Now Work" exercise suggestions follow each example. The Now Work exercise (marked with the NW icon in the exercise sets) is similar in style and concept to the text example, providing students with an opportunity to immediately test and confirm their understanding.
  • Statistics in Action case studies begin each chapter and are based on an actual contemporary, controversial or high-profile issue in business. Relevant research questions and data from the study are presented and the proper analysis demonstrated in short "Statistics in Action Revisited" sections throughout the chapter. These motivate students to critically evaluate the findings and think through the statistical issues involved.
  • "Hands-On" activities at the end of each chapter provide students with an opportunity to participate in hands-on classroom activities, ranging from real data collection to formal statistical analysis. These activities are designed to be performed by students individually or as a class.   
  • Applet Exercises are available on the student resource site and in MyLab™ Statistics. These point-and-click applets allow students to (e.g. sampling distributions and confidence intervals). Each chapter contains several optional applet exercise sets denoted with an applet icon.
  • Applet Correlation Guide illustrating how applets align with text chapters, can be accessed in the Tools for Success tab in MyLab Statistics, and also appears in the front of the book as a reference tool.
  • Real-World Business Cases, with real data and assignments for the student, serve as capstones and review for the material that precedes them. Typically, these cases follow a group of two or three chapters and require the student to apply the methods presented in these chapters.
  • Real Data-Based Exercises: More than 1,200 exercises based on applications in a variety of business disciplines and research areas are included. All the applied exercises employ the use of current real data extracted from current publications (e.g., newspapers, magazines, current journals, and the Internet). Some students have difficulty learning the mechanics of statistical techniques when all problems are couched in terms of realistic applications.  For this reason, all exercise sections are divided into at least four parts:
    • Learning the Mechanics: Designed as straightforward applications of new concepts, these exercises allow students to test their ability to comprehend a mathematical concept or a definition.
    • Applying the Concepts—Basic: Based on applications taken from a wide variety of business journals, newspapers, and other sources, these short exercises help students to begin developing the skills necessary to diagnose and analyze real-world problems.
    • Applying the Concepts—Intermediate: Based on more detailed real-world applications, these exercises require students to apply their knowledge of the technique presented in the section.
    • Applying the Concepts—Advanced: These more difficult real-data exercises require students to utilize their critical thinking skills.
  • Exploring Data with Statistical Computer Software and the Graphing Calculator is demonstrated using output from three leading Windows-based statistical software packages: Excel/XLSTAT, SPSS, and Minitab. Students are exposed early and often to computer printouts they will encounter in today’s hi-tech business world.
  • "Using Technology" Tutorials at the end of each chapter are statistical software tutorials with point-and-click instructions (with screenshots) for MINITAB, SPSS, and Excel/XLSTAT. These tutorials are easily located and show students how to best use and maximize statistical software. In addition, output and keystroke instructions for the TI-84 Graphing Calculator are presented.
  • Profiles of Statisticians in History provide brief descriptions of famous statisticians, with their achievements presented in side boxes, allowing students to develop an appreciation for the statistician's efforts and the discipline of statistics as a whole.
  • Student Resource Site contains files for all of the data sets marked with an icon in the text, including data sets for text examples, exercises, Statistics in Action, and Real-World cases. All data files are saved in three different formats: Excel, MINITAB, and SPSS. This website also contains the applets that are used to illustrate statistical concepts, as well as online chapters. About the Book

  • Many new and updated exercises, based on contemporary business-related studies and real data, have been added. Most of these exercises foster and promote critical thinking skills. The authors analyzed aggregated student usage and performance data from MyMathLab for the previous edition of this text. The results of this analysis helped improve the quality and quantity of exercises that matter the most to instructors and students.
  • All printouts from statistical software (Excel 2016/XLSTAT, SPSS, MINITAB and the TI-84 Graphing Calculator), and corresponding instructions for use, have been revised to reflect the latest versions of the software.
  • Two of the 14 Statistics in Action cases are new, each based on real data from a recent business study; several others have been updated.  
  • Boxes emphasizing the importance of ethical behavior when collecting, analyzing, and interpreting data with statistics have been added, where appropriate.
  • The importance of statistical thinking to successful business analytics is established early in the text.
  • Chapter-by-chapter updates include:
    • In Chapter 1, an introduction to business analytics is now provided in Section 1.7, establishing the value of sound statistical thinking to successful applications of business analytics.
    • In Chapter 5, after a discussion of the sampling distribution of the sample mean (Section 5.3), the text helps the student decide when to use σ or σ/√n in their statistical analysis.
    • In Chapter 7, in the case of testing a population proportion with small samples, material on exact binomial tests has been added to Section 7.6.  
    • In Chapter 8, sample size formulas for the case of unequal samples have been added to Section 8.5.
    • In Chapter 10, to handle the case of small samples, Fisher's exact test for independence in a 2x2 contingency table is now included in Section 10.3.

Dr. Jim McClave is currently President and CEO of Info Tech, Inc., a statistical consulting and software development firm with an international clientele. He is also currently an Adjunct Professor of Statistics at the University of Florida, where he was a full-time member of the faculty for twenty years.

Dr. Terry Sincich obtained his PhD in Statistics from the University of Florida in 1980. He is an Associate Professor in the Information Systems & Decision Sciences Department at the University of South Florida in Tampa. Dr. Sincich is responsible for teaching basic statistics to all undergraduates, as well as advanced statistics to all doctoral candidates, in the College of Business Administration. He has published articles in such journals as the Journal of the American Statistical AssociationInternational Journal of ForecastingAcademy of Management Journal, and Auditing: A Journal of Practice & Theory. Dr. Sincich is a co-author of the texts StatisticsStatistics for Business & EconomicsStatistics for Engineering & the Sciences, and A Second Course in Statistics: Regression Analysis.
